Reading
Books make great Christmas presents. So do magazine subscriptions. I urge you to continue reading aloud to your children. This tends to diminish in families as the kids reach third grade and beyond, but the benefits remain huge, more than I can explain here.

Reading
We've been learning about cause and effect, and how to recognize those things in a story. It will help them to understand stories, and how to write better stories.
Writing
We have written expository pieces to explain some of the items in our jackdaws. We have written to answer the question: What Is an American? Now we're learning how to write personal narratives, beginning with lists of things in our lives that are typical and unusual.
